Material Science Engineer – JN-
Shape the future of insulation, thermal barrier, and fire‑protection solutions used in aerospace, automotive, chemical, metals, power generation, and industrial markets. In this role, you’ll work hands‑on with advanced composites, polymers, ceramics, and coatings to engineer high‑performance products that perform under the most demanding conditions.
What You’ll Do- Research, develop, and optimize advanced insulation and composite materials.
- Conduct material characterization testing (thermal conductivity, tensile/tear, flammability, abrasion, chemical compatibility, acoustic performance).
- Partner with R&D and manufacturing to scale lab formulations into full production.
- Evaluate and implement new raw materials, coatings, and fire‑retardant technologies.
- Design and execute experiments, analyze data, and prepare reports validating product performance.
- Support customer‑specific projects for aerospace and industrial OEM applications.
- Collaborate with cross‑functional teams to solve production challenges and drive cost‑effective improvements.
- Ensure compliance with FAA, NFPA, ISO, AS9100/IA9100, and ASTM standards.
- B.S. or M.S. in Materials Science, Materials Engineering, or related field.
- 3+ years of experience in materials R&D, composites, or insulation manufacturing.
- Hands‑on experience with textile‑based composites, ceramic fibers, or refractory materials.
- Proficiency in thermal/mechanical testing methods and data analysis.
- Strong problem‑solving skills, with proven ability to collaborate cross‑functionally.
- Excellent written and verbal communication skills, including the ability to explain technical concepts to non‑engineers.
- Experience in aerospace, automotive, or industrial insulation/fireproofing.
- Familiarity with advanced coating technologies and polymer formulations.
- Knowledge of FEA/CFD thermal analysis tools.
- Background with textile processing (weaving, automated sewing, CNC textile cutting, and coatings).
